What is the STM32MP157FAD7?
The STM32MP157FAD7 is a heterogeneous microprocessor from STMicroelectronics, combining a dual-core Arm Cortex-A7 (up to 650 MHz) and a Cortex-M4 (209 MHz) in a single LFBGA-448 package. It is designed for applications requiring both Linux/Android support and real-time control.

What operating systems are supported by STM32MP157FAD7?
The STM32MP157FAD7 supports Linux and Android operating systems on the Cortex-A7 cores, while the Cortex-M4 can run bare-metal or RTOS (like FreeRTOS) for real-time tasks. ST provides a complete open-source Linux distribution (OpenSTLinux) for this device.

Design Notes

The STM32MP157FAD7 requires multiple power rails (VDD, VDD_IO, VDD_3V3, etc.) with specific power-up sequencing. Use a dedicated PMIC like the STPMIC1 to manage the rails and ensure correct sequencing. Refer to the datasheet's power-up sequence diagram for the exact order. Failure to follow the sequence can cause latch-up or damage.

For the DDR3/DDR3L memory interface, maintain controlled impedance (typically 50 ohms single-ended, 100 ohms differential) and match trace lengths to within 0.5 mm. Place the memory close to the MPU to minimize trace length. Use ground planes to reduce noise and ensure signal integrity. Refer to the STM32MP1 hardware design guidelines for detailed layout recommendations.

The STM32MP157FAD7 can dissipate significant power when both A7 cores are active. Ensure adequate thermal management by providing a thermal pad on the PCB and using vias to conduct heat to a ground plane. The LFBGA-448 package has a thermal resistance of approximately 15Β°C/W (theta_JA) with proper PCB design. For high-power applications, consider adding a heatsink or forced airflow.
